Lamma Island at a Glance

Lamma Island is an outlying island of Hong Kong. There is no bridge connecting it to the mainland, so the only way to get there is by ferry. There are currently two main routes to Lamma Island — Central ↔ Yung Shue Wan and Central ↔ Sok Kwu Wan — both departing from Central Pier 4 (Outer Harbour Line).

02

Getting to Lamma Island

Ferry (Central ↔ Yung Shue Wan / Sok Kwu Wan)

  • Central ↔ Yung Shue Wan (Lamma Island – Yung Shue Wan): duration approximately 25–30 minutes; frequent boat trips, suitable for most tutoring locations; applicable to the northern part of the island
  • Central ↔ Sok Kwu Wan (Lamma Island – Sok Kwu Wan): travel time approximately 35–40 minutes; more suitable for the southern part of the island

Departure point: Central Pier 4 (Outer Harbour Line).

MTR (to Central Pier 4)

From Central Station (Exit J) or Hong Kong Station (Exit A2), follow the signs and walk to Central Pier — approximately 10 minutes; follow the signs for “Outer Harbor Pier” to Pier 4.

  • Mong Kok / Kowloon Tong — transfer to Central Station via MTR → walk to Pier 4
  • Tsuen Wan / Kwai Fong — MTR Tsuen Wan Line → Admiralty → Central Station, then turn and walk
  • Shatin / Tai Wai — MTR East Rail Line → Hung Hom → transfer to Island Line to Central
  • Tuen Mun / Yuen Long — West Rail Line → Nam Cheong → transfer to Island Line to Central

Taxi / Uber

If you need to bring textbooks or are in a hurry, you can take a taxi or Uber and enter “Central Pier 4” as your destination.

Practical Tips

  • Please arrive at the pier 10–15 minutes in advance to wait for the boat
  • You can pay with Octopus or purchase tickets at the pier
  • Lamma Island is car-free and most tutoring locations are within walking distance — it is recommended to wear comfortable shoes
